Factors affecting maize production in Kanem, Chad

The aim of this paper is to (1) examine the technical and economic efficiency of maize producers in the Kanem oases in Chad; (2) analyse the determinants of economic efficiency and/or inefficiency amongst maize producers; and (3) identify their scope for improving maize production. The data were analysed using SPSS 16.0 and STATA 9.0 software. Using a stochastic production frontier, we estimate levels of economic efficiency and break these down into technical and allocative efficiency. Analysis of 251 farmers surveyed in 2014 in the oases reveals that the estimated parameter values show that production inputs significantly affect production costs. More specifically, the prices of fertiliser, herbicide, total labour and equipment are the factors that most influence the production cost of maize. Of the production factors tested, two are significant; we can observe that production depends more heavily on an increase in cultivated area (0.62) than on the use of herbicide (0.23).
